The MAX4023/MAX4025 have -3dB bandwidths of
260MHz and up to 330V/µs slew rates with a settable
gain to equalize long cable runs. The MAX4024/
MAX4026, with 200MHz -3dB bandwidths and 363V/µs
slew rates, have a fixed gain of +2 for driving short
back-terminated cables. The MAX4023/MAX4025 inter-
nal amplifiers maintain an open-loop output impedance
of only 18Ω over the full output voltage range, and mini-
mize the gain error and bandwidth changes under
loads typical of most Rail-to-Rail® amplifiers. These
devices are ideal for broadcast video applications with
differential gain and phase errors of 0.07% and 0.07°,
respectively.

Reactive loads decrease phase ꢀargin and ꢀay pro-
duce excessive ringing and oscillation (see Typical
Operating Characteristics).
If input terꢀination resistors and output back-terꢀina-
tion resistors are used, they should be surface-ꢀount
types, and should be placed as close to the IC pins as
possible.
Another concern when driving capacitive loads is the
aꢀplifier’s output iꢀpedance, which appears inductive
at high frequencies. This inductance forꢀs an L-C reso-
nant circuit with the capacitive load, which causes
peaking in the frequency response and degrades the
aꢀplifier’s phase ꢀargin.
Video Line Driver
The MAX4024/MAX4026 are well suited to drive short
coaxial transꢀission lines when the cable is terꢀinated
at both ends (as shown in Figure 2a) where the fixed
gain of +2 coꢀpensates for the loss in the resistors.
The MAX4023/MAX4025 have settable gain to equalize
long cables. The MAX4023/MAX4025 allow adding
functions that norꢀally require additional op aꢀps. For
exaꢀple, a cable driver can “boost” the high frequen-
cies for long runs, ꢀaking the part perforꢀ ꢀultiple
functions. Figure 2b shows the “cable booster” using
the MAX4023/MAX4025.
